خ ر ف ش

Root entry · 5 derived lemmas

This root appears to relate to mixing, confusion, or disorder. It also has derivations referring to specific locations or a type of plan.

Parallel reading

المخرفش، أي بفتح الفاء، أهمله الجوهري، وقال الصاغاني: هو المخلط، نقله ابن عباد.
Al-Mukharfash, meaning with a fatha on the fa, was neglected by Al-Jawhari. Al-Saghani said: it is the mixed one, as narrated by Ibn Abbad.
وقد خرفشه خرفشة: خلطه.
And he mixed it with a mixing: he mixed it.
وخرفاش، بالكسر: موضع، كذا في اللسان.
And Khirfash, with a kasra: a place, as stated in Lisan al-Arab.
والخرنفش كقذعمل: خطة بمصر.
And Al-Kharnafish, like Qadh'amal: a district in Egypt.
